Mission
The mission is to utilize flexible regional partnerships to provide the local public health core functions and essential services that ensure healthier communities: (1) assessment of community health needs and health issues; (2) addressing those health needs and issues by developing policies and programs; (3) ensuring availability and accessibility of health services to the entire population.

Goals
  • To procure specialized funding for innovative projects and to advocate for consistent, recurring and ongoing funding for core public health functions.
  • To strengthen epidemiological capacity and develop active disease surveillance and monitoring systems.
  • To conduct health assessments that involve community input and participation.
  • To develop coordinated regional capacity to impact selected health indicators.
  • To ensure public awareness of core public health functions and of regional community health issues.
  • To develop and implement a regional system for public health performance standards.
  • To coordinate regional retraining of the public health workforce.
  • To develop a regionally coordinated system for mobilizing community partnerships and developing community coalition infrastructure.
